zhangzhen.life


sb_zoss

Mar 10, 2021 12:41:54 PM


发现gitee pull不了了,想启动云服务器上的gitlab,记得是很久前用docker运行的还是怎么搞的,有点复杂了。于是干脆放在zoss里面算了,于是把源码打了个压缩包,上传到zoss,配置好了不同文件的contenttype,还是差点内容,就是每次读取文件都要从本地磁盘取貌似不太好,放内存里又太大。

写着写着发现貌似可以做成网络硬盘的模式,再用swing写个客户端,或者写个web版的客户端。

现有的几个接口:

1 上传接口,上传一个文件,POST ip:port/zoss/{group},返回一个唯一的文件ID,只随手配了个密钥验证。

2 获取某个group下的所有文件IDurlGET ip:port/zoss/{group},返回json

3 获取某个group下的一个文件,urlGET ip:port/zoss/{group}/{fileId},返回内容根据application.properties中为不同文件后缀名配置的不同contenttye而定

4 获取所有group和每个group下的所有fileIdurl GET ip:port/zoss/groups ,返回json

 


sb_zoss

鲁ICP备2021000867号
鲁公网安备37132402371544号

抵制网络谣言,你我共同参与